Output bf431361055efff8e6bbdf51e72736d4fe2538b97702f19943d3d61600f5724c:0

value
686194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3018a6627f25bc18453ee0cbdc06d8e77ff08cae OP_EQUAL
address
365KtTc1v1ZX24nzVWxaEPhiqPCaeDRqM8
transaction
bf431361055efff8e6bbdf51e72736d4fe2538b97702f19943d3d61600f5724c